简介
在前端开发中,我们经常需要使用一些工具来完成任务,其中npm包是前端开发必备的一部分。本文将介绍如何使用一个特定的npm包——skypager-project-types-electron-app。它是一个Electron应用程序项目类型,提供了开发Electron应用程序所需的所有文件和依赖项。
安装
在使用skypager-project-types-electron-app之前,需要先安装Node.js和npm。然后,您可以使用以下命令进行安装:
npm install -g skypager-project-types-electron-app
创建一个新的Electron应用
使用skypager-project-types-electron-app创建一个新的Electron应用程序非常简单,只需执行以下命令:
skypager init my-electron-app --type electron-app
这将在当前目录下创建一个名为"my-electron-app"的新项目,并将其设置为Electron应用程序类型。
项目结构
一旦创建了一个新的Electron应用程序,您将看到以下目录结构:
my-electron-app/ |- assets/ |- config/ |- src/ |- package.json |- README.md
这个目录结构包含了一个Electron应用程序所需的所有东西:应用程序代码、资源和配置。
assets/
在这个目录下,您可以放置应用程序所需的任何资源,例如图像、字体、CSS文件等。
config/
在这个目录下,您可以设置Electron应用程序的配置,例如窗口大小、窗口位置、菜单等。
src/
在这个目录下,您可以放置应用程序的源代码。
package.json
这是npm包的描述文件,其中包含应用程序的名称、版本、依赖项和其他信息。
README.md
这是项目的README文件,提供了项目的概要、用法和其他信息。
运行项目
在运行项目之前,您需要先安装项目的依赖项。在命令行中,进入项目目录并运行以下命令:
cd my-electron-app npm install
一旦安装完依赖项,您可以使用以下命令启动应用程序:
npm start
示例代码
在这里,我们提供了一个简单的示例代码,用于在Electron应用程序中显示一个简单的窗口。
-- -------------------- ---- ------- ----- - ---- ------------- - - ------------------- -------- ------------ -- - -- ----------- ----- --- - --- --------------- ------ ---- ------- ---- --------------- - ---------------- ---- - -- -- --------- -------------------------- - -- ------------------------------ ----------------------- -- - -------------- ------------------ -------- -- - -- ------------------------ -- ------------------------------------- --- -- -------------- -- -- -- -------------- --------------------------- -------- -- - -- ----------------- --- --------- ---------- --
总结
通过使用skypager-project-types-electron-app,您可以快速创建一个Electron应用程序,并开始向其添加源代码、资源和配置。本文提供了足够的信息,以便您能够成功地运行并使用这个npm包,开始您的Electron应用程序开发之旅。
来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/600557ae81e8991b448d4b42